No Contract Talks Until Position Secured

Neil @ 2:30 pm Wednesday 24 January 2007

Richard Money has told the Evening Mail that there will be no contract extension talks with any player until it has been decided which Divsion the club will be playing in next season.

Money is wants no distractions for his squad as they strive for promotion (and, indeed, the Championship).

Some of the senior group of players, including player-of-the-season candidate Clayton Ince, have contracts which expire this summer.

“There will be absolute no negotiations on contracts until our job is done,” Money said. “We have achieved absolutely nothing yet and there is a lot of hard work ahead if we are to achieve what we want to achieve.

I won’t allow anything to dis-tract the players from that objective.”

Pitch Invasion

The Saddlers are also hoping to avoid punishment from the Football Association for a handful of supporters getting on to the Bescot pitch and holding up play late in the game against Grimsby last week.

Walsall have until the middle of next week to reply to an FA demand for an explanation for the incident. Their previous good record of controlling their supporters means it would be harsh for the FA to impose a serious penalty.
